Do lentils have carbs?
Lentils are an edible legume. It is an annual plant known for its lenticular seeds. It is about 40 cm tall and the seeds grow in pods, usually two seeds per pod. As a food crop, most of the world’s production comes from Canada and India, which account for 58% of the world’s total production.
Can you eat lentils on a low-carb diet?
beans and beans
Depending on individual tolerance, you can include small amounts in a low-carb diet. Here’s the carbohydrate content for 1 cup (160-200 grams) of cooked beans and legumes (44, 45, 46, 47, 48, 49): Lentils: 40 grams of carbohydrates, 16 of which are fiber.

Can lentils replace carbs?
According to a new study from the University of Guelph, Replace half of available carbs Potatoes or rice and cooked lentils can lower blood sugar levels by more than 20 percent in healthy adults. The study was published in the Journal of Nutrition. Lentils significantly lower blood sugar.

Why are lentils bad for you?
Like other legumes, raw lentils contain proteins called lectins, which, unlike other proteins, bind to the digestive tract, resulting in various toxic reactions, such as vomiting and diarrhea. oops. Fortunately, lectins are heat-sensitive and break down into more digestible components when cooked!

What color lentils are the healthiest?
black lentils
They take about 25 minutes to cook and are the most nutritious variety of lentils. According to the USDA, a half-cup serving of uncooked black lentils provides 26 grams of protein, 18 grams of fiber, 100 mg of calcium, 8 mg of iron, and 960 mg of potassium.

Are lentils healthier than beans?
Lentils have very similar health benefits to beans, but they have some advantages. They have lower phytate content than beans. Phytates reduce the body’s ability to absorb micronutrients. In fact, red lentils may have less than 50 percent phytic acid compared to some low-phytic acid varieties of corn, wheat, beans, and soybeans.
